Round Corner Brewing in Melton Mowbray, Leicestershire, England 🏴󠁧󠁢󠁥󠁮󠁧󠁿

  Pale Ale - Australian / New Zealand Regular
Score
6.92
ABV: 4.9% IBU: - Ticks: 6
Lusciously golden and gently hazy, NZ hop varieties - Riwaka, Superdelic, Nelson Sauvin and Rakau are added liberally to bring a citrusy grapefruit, pomelo and grapefruit aromas. Just enough innate sweetness to balance a sublime new world bitterness.

Draught keg at the Industry Tap, Sheffield. Light golden and clear with a soapy white head and lotsa lacing. Light aroma for a NZ Pale. I'm getting metallic notes along with light gardenia plus some pink grapefruit. Taste is sweet and hoppy without being overhopped, bittering notes toward the finish. Some grass and grapefruit in the aftertaste. Light to medium body, heavy carbonation. A delicious beer but a subtle one.
